Characterization of RelA in Acinetobacter baumannii.
Journal of bacteriology - 27 May 2020
Pérez-Varela María, Tierney Aimee R P, Kim Ju-Sim, Vázquez-Torres Andrés, Rather Philip
Abstract excerpt
In response to nutrient depletion, the RelA and SpoT proteins generate the signaling molecule (p)ppGpp, which then controls a number of downstream effectors to modulate cell physiology. In Acinetobacter baumannii strain AB5075, a relA ortholog (ABUW_3302) was identified by a transposon insertion that conferred an unusual colony phenotype.
